it really should not be normal. What are you feeding? Some foods have so much filler they don't digest what they need and would be hungry more often. Also, what are his poops like?

My Bella started off like that. She was always starving and begging, which I felt was odd since it is a learned behavior. After weeks of other issues, we got a diagnosis. Almost too late. Exocrine Pancreatic Insufficiency, EPI for short. Signs are ferocious appetite, runny/soft poops (yellowish in color) weight loss, lethargic plus some others. You can visit epi4dogs.com to read more.

Mine try to act like they are starving also. Try feeding some veggies as fillers in between meals. carrots, green beans peas etc. Mine love them and buying them frozen is cheap and easy. The pups think it is something special to get them and this time of year even better. Might help. My pups get their morning meal asap (around 6:30) or whenever I get up. I could get up at 4 and they would act like they hadnt eaten in days. lol. Dinner is around 3:30 although Miila starts begging by 3. Then if they seem like they need a meal again before they get a handful of frozen green beans. They love it and it satisfies their tummys for the night. ;)
